Samsung teases Bada mobile platform

Posted by davidcao01 on December 8, 2009

We’ve just come back from the Samsung Bada mobile platform launch event in London, and frankly the presentation was no more than an app developer and investor magnet — no rendering of a new UI, no hands-on opportunity and no direct answers regarding the hardware. The only mention of a Bada phone is that something’s coming out in the first half of 2010. That said, today Samsung did bring in representatives of five strong Bada app partners: Twitter, Capcom, EA, Gameloft and Blockbuster. Needless to say mobile gaming is high up on Bada’s agenda, but the brief presence of Twitter’s Head of Mobile, Kevin Thau, solidified Samsung’s dedication for integrating SNS (social networking services) sites on mobile handsets. Yes, just like many fish in the sea. Read on to see how Bada aims to be “an ocean of endless enjoyment.”

Xeeku Twitter is a full featured free Twitter client which is most elegant and refreshing among all Twitter clients. It is shortlisted as best free twitter app by  Matt Silverman at Meshable
Summary of the review:

Advanced tweet manipulation. Selecting a tweet allows you to reply, retweet, go to a user profile, go to a mentioned profile, go to links, and search hashtags. These options are available throughout. Another handy choice is “Gmail Share” which will paste the tweet URL into a new e-mail message for sharing with your Twitterphobic friends and family.

Other smart features include photo uploadtrending topics@reply notifications, andsaved searches.

Interesting features. Xeeku has some unique functions that I haven’t seen in other apps:

By selecting Recent Conversation from any user’s tweets, Xeeku will line up the @replies you’ve been trading with that user so you can read them in succession.

Clicking on a user’s profile will load their timeline and stats, as well as a “friend drawer” which shows the photos of the users they follow, much like a profile page on Twitter.

Selecting “Gallery” from the main menu loads a random selection of “Featured User Photos” from twitter.xeeku.com. This is a fun way to see what users are uploading and find interesting people to follow.
